For Wesley College, Derrius Nelson and Randy Perkins each had 24 points to lead the Warriors. Alessandro Norris added 14 points, five rebounds and three assists.
For Miss. Valley State, Shannon Behling led the team with 22 points, seven rebounds and two steals. Ricky Lamb added 14 points and two assists while Jason Holmes tallied 13 points and five rebounds.
Wesley College jumped out early gaining a 13-2 lead in the first four minutes of action. The Warriors led 47-43 at halftime. The Delta Devils fought back gaining an eight-point lead midway through the second half, but a 23-14 second-half rebounding advantage by the Warriors was key in the final 20 minutes.
